Meaning of suavify | Babel Free

Verb CEFR B1

Definitions

To make affable or suave.

rare, transitive

Examples

“But 'mid the cheer, so rich in all its shapes, Nothing the Host so valued as his grapes. Good humour reign'd—they pleas'd the Laird— (Eating much tends to suavify the mood)”
